What We're About
The Atheist Community of Austin is organized as a nonprofit educational corporation
to develop and support
the atheist community, to provide opportunities for socializing and friendship, to promote secular viewpoints,
to encourage positive atheist culture, to defend the first amendment principle of state-church separation,
to oppose discrimination against atheists and to work with other organizations in pursuit of common goals.
We define atheism as the lack of belief in gods. This definition
also encompasses what most people call agnosticism.
